Ok all y'all, in yesterdays learning I found that perlite kills earthworms! It does this because it has sharp edges that cut the worms and they die from it. Vermiculite retains water, styrofoam is just unacceptable, so what can I switch to that does not have sharp edges, does not retain water, something (as organic as I can stay) that my worms can live with!?
I can get river sand, but that shit is heavy.
 
Good question. I dont have an answer but am interested. Only thing i can think of is tiny pebbles but i think that would be as heavy or heavier than river sand. Subbed!
 
Just a thought here, but what about clay pebbles? Like the kind used for hydro. They're super light and not very sharp usually and don't retain water. I don't really know, just an idea.
 
I have seen 1 inch perlite that was ball like, that seems to large to me. I could do the river sand/pebbles outside, but to much for my back inside.
 
Pumice works too
